#3 Date, place, venue and match card

The whole idea of WrestleMania came into reality in the year 1985 on March 31st and the event was hosted in the iconic Madison Square Garden in New York City. Imagine a crowd of 19,000 attending a live event in 1985! Enough said! I don’t think we need any details here. This event was presented under the WWF banner.
Let us quickly glance through the match card of WrestleMania 1 which contained 9 matches- 6 singles, 2 tag matches and 1 body-slam challenge.
Singles Action
Tito Santana vs. The Executioner
King Kong Bundy vs. Special Delivery Jones
Ricky Steamboat vs. Matt Borne
David Sammartino vs. Brutus Beefcake
Junkyard Dog vs. Greg Valentine (IC title match)
Andre the Giant vs. Big John Studd (Body Slam Challenge)
Wendi Richter vs. Leilani Kai (Women’s Championship)
Tag Team Action
Nikolai Volkoff/The Iron Sheik vs. The U.S. Express (Tag team Championship match)
Hulk Hogan/Mr. T vs. Roddy Piper/Paul Orndorff
